Transaction 703129c64e5e51286a432fd59e9934d7b83ffa7ee1799d324d0e6149a1386d40

1 Input
2 Outputs
  • 703129c64e5e51286a432fd59e9934d7b83ffa7ee1799d324d0e6149a1386d40:0
  • value  1252126
    address  3DoS7Ub841t5VRbVJhjDmmKuFcyo4dutPc
  • 703129c64e5e51286a432fd59e9934d7b83ffa7ee1799d324d0e6149a1386d40:1
  • value  507547
    address  3F487fXFiJYwfA5qyD6STLpT5oyuhKnm2G